Australia, George VI, Crowns (2), both 1937 (KM. 34); Elizabeth II, Pattern Dollar, 1967, in silver, by A. Meszaros for Pinches, swan flying left, rev. value, edge plain, 28.37g (Bruce XM2; MJP p.257); Centenary of Western Australia, 1929, a bronze medal by B. Mackennal, crowned bust of George V left, rev. swan, 38mm (cf. DNW 49, 842) [4]. Third brilliant and toned, others extremely fine, last with original colour (£70-100)

Pattern Dollar, 750 struck. Designed by the Hungarian-born, Australian domiciled sculptor Andor Meszaros (1900-72), it remains one of very few outstanding coins executed in the last 50 years
